The HARTING SEK-18 SV MA STD ANG45 RKZ 10P PLS4 is a male connector designed for PCB to cable applications. It features insulation displacement contacts that pierce the cable insulation, ensuring a Durable and gastight connection. This connector is suitable for various industrial applications, providing reliable performance in demanding environments.

Features & Benefits


Male connector ensures compatibility with various cable types

Wave soldering termination allows for efficient assembly

Rated current of 1 A supports low-power applications

10 contacts provide multiple connection points for enhanced functionality

Angled orientation facilitates space-saving installations

Copper alloy construction ensures good conductivity and durability

Noble metal over Ni plating on the mating side enhances corrosion resistance

Thermoplastic resin (PBT) housing offers thermal stability up to 125 °C

Compliant with multiple standards including RoHS and UL 1977 for safety

Compact pitch of 2.54 mm allows for high-density PCB layouts
